Output 683edf00a1ecfdb3acd936a0b46a22de4b603d60360e2cdc6758be43df8a3577:25

value
143536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2692e9af12f1b187668f414065de5f01c64fa769 OP_EQUAL
address
35CybWrVWJxakAK94vpEPsMJrDwai69GGa
transaction
683edf00a1ecfdb3acd936a0b46a22de4b603d60360e2cdc6758be43df8a3577
confirmations
189610
spent
true